About 2,6-bis(4-amino-2-pyridinyl)pyridin-4-amine
2,6-bis(4-amino-2-pyridinyl)pyridin-4-amine (PubChem CID 69016245) has the molecular formula C15H14N6
and a molecular weight of 278.32 g/mol. Its IUPAC name is 2,6-bis(4-amino-2-pyridinyl)pyridin-4-amine.
